What's Hot and What's Not: Blonde vs. Brunette!

Jessica Alba
Jessica Alba hairstylesJessica Alba hairstyles

While some would say that Jessica Alba would look great with any hair color, this shade of blonde is just not the hair color for her. A much more flattering color for her features and complexion is the light brown shade, which provides a lighter look without washing out her skin tone.

Mandy Moore
Mandy Moore hairstylesMandy Moore hairstyles

So she's got the medium length haircut sorted, but it looks like Mandy Moore just can't decide which hair color to go with. She regularly goes back and forth between coppery blondes and chocolate brunettes (just check out our Mandy Moore's Hairstyles page to see what we mean), and while we're all for experimenting with your hair color, we think if you find a hot hair color, like Mandy has done with this beautiful brown hair shade, then you should stick with it.

Jessica Biel
Jessica Biel hairstylesJessica Biel hairstyles

Proving that natural brunettes can pull off a blonde hair color is this beautiful blonde shade from Jessica Biel. Her blonde hair color choice takes her skin tone into account and she's stuck to the hair color rules of not venturing too far past her natural shade. The look is simply stunning, and in our opinion, trumps her dark hair color.

Kelly Clarkson
Kelly Clarkson hairstylesKelly Clarkson hairstyles

Ok, so the knotty locks aren't helping this blonde hair color from Kelly Clarkson score any points, but the hair shine on her chocolate brown hair color alone is enough to rule her brunette shade as the hot choice when it comes down to these two looks.

Do you agree with our verdict of what's hot and what's not for these blonde and brunette celebrity hairstyles? Let us know your thoughts by leaving a comment below!